Red Oak is a city located in Edgecombe County and Nash County North Carolina. Red Oak has a 2024 population of 3,426. Red Oak is currently growing at a rate of 0.56% annually and its population has increased by 2.27%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 3,350 in 2020.

The average household income in Red Oak is $116,073 with a poverty rate of 3.78%. The median rental costs in recent years comes to - per month, and the median house value is -. The median age in Red Oak is 52.6 years, 51.8 years for males, and 53.4 years for females.
